KUCHING, June 28: A 12-year-old boy lost his life after losing control of his motorcycle and colliding with a telecommunications pole at Jalan Kolong Matang this afternoon.

The incident happened at 1.30pm as the deceased was heading towards Taman Malihah from Batu Kawa.

According to a statement issued by Sarawak Traffic Investigation and Enforcement Chief Supt Alexson Naga Chabu, the deceased lost control of his motorcycle and collided into the pole at the left side of the road. The impact threw the deceased and the motorcycle into a drain.

The deceased received heavy injuries to his head and was pronounced dead at the scene by a medical officer from Sarawak General Hospital (SGH).

The deceased’s body was later taken to SGH. The case will be investigated under Section 41(1) of the Road Transport Act 1987. — DayakDaily
